    I have been shaving with a straight blade since July. The blade's sharpness, your prep and your technique all have an equal amount of importance.

    Who honed your razor? I wouldn't do it myself yet, so I contacted someone on the site to hone it for me. nun2sharp did a GREAT job on my razor.

    What steps do you take to prep to shave? I recommend a hot shower as the steam will soften your beard.

    As far as technique.... I am still playing around with ideas. I recommend going WTG, XTG then ATG. I lather my chin area for another pass going inwards, the two stopping points would meet in the middle of my chin. I relather the chin for one more pass, going the opposite way; away from the center of the chin. Again, it is all trial and error.
